How much alcohol at the reception?

We are going to have about 200 people at our wedding. We were wanting to do kegs of beer and wine. I'm trying to figure out how many kegs to get and about how much it is going to cost.

Re: How much alcohol at the reception?

  • edited December 2012

    Each gallon is 128 ounces = ~ten 12oz (small, can sized) beers OR eight 16ox large beers

    So a large keg is 16 gallons = ~160 small OR ~120 large beers

    Assuming EVERYONE has 1-2 drinks per hour:  X guests * 1.5 drinks * Y hours will give you the total number of drinks to be consumed for the night.  Divide by 120 beers/keg = # of kegs for beer only reception.

    For my family/friends, most people are beer drinkers, so I would take the number of total drinks and provide 75% of that in beer and 25% of that in wine. Of course, not everyone drinks though so provide coffee, water, punch/soda, too
